Monster and Philadelphia Daily News announce Alliance

Global Recruitment Site and Local Media Group Join Forces to Provide One-stop Online Hiring Solutions to Philadelphia-area Employers and Job Seekers

NEW YORK & PHILADELPHIA - Monster and Philadelphia Media Holdings LLC, the new owner of The Philadelphia Inquirer, Philadelphia Daily News and philly.com, today announced a new strategic alliance to deliver online and offline recruitment services to employers and job seekers in the nationís fourth largest metro market - representing the first such alliance between Monster and a major-market media company.

The new alliance exemplifies Monster Worldwideís corporate strategy to grow Monster via multiple distribution channels and reflects Philadelphia Media Holdingsí commitment to leverage and expand the revenue base of its media properties. Central to the alliance is a soon-to-be-launched co-branded job search and recruitment website, which will combine the strength of the Monster brand and product portfolio with the deep local market expertise and audience of Philadelphiaís largest circulation daily newspapers (The Philadelphia Inquirer and Philadelphia Daily News) and number one website (philly.com). The new website will deliver more powerful recruitment tools and services to Philadelphia-area employers and provide a broader array of potential employment opportunities to job seekers, enabling both partners to increase consumer and employer marketshare.

Available on August 14, the new co-branded website will give Philadelphia-area employers the opportunity to access Monsterís industry leading resume database, which attracts more than 40,000 new resumes each day. Philadelphia-area job seekers will benefit from a more compelling, one-stop shopping job search experience, featuring a larger, more dynamic array of employer job opportunities, better tools and career assistance resources, and the expert job seeking advice that only the online recruitment industry leader can provide.
